The ERGODYNE 17613 is a waterproof winter work glove from the ProFlex 819WP series, designed for cold-weather job site use by tradespeople who need dexterity and hand protection in wet or freezing conditions. The palm is constructed with Ax Suede for grip and durability, backed by an 80 g palm insulation and 150 g back-of-hand Thinsulate lining for thermal retention. A neoprene back resists water intrusion while the gauntlet-style elastic cuff seals out wind and debris. Available in medium, this pair fits a male medium or female small hand and is rated to ANSI 105 and EN 388 standards.
The 17613 is suited for general-purpose outdoor and industrial work in cold or wet environments, including HVAC service, electrical work, plumbing, and construction during winter months. The textured grip surface performs on wet materials, tools, and pipe. Reflective accents add low-light visibility on job sites. Touchscreen-capable fingertips allow glove-on use of smartphones and tablets without removal. The wing thumb construction reduces hand fatigue during extended use.
Designed as a general-purpose waterproof winter work glove for unisex use, sized as men's medium or women's small, sold as a pair.
No installation required. Inspect gloves before each use for tears, seam separation, or compromised waterproofing. Replace if the outer shell or insulation shows damage that reduces protection. Follow employer PPE programs and applicable OSHA hand protection requirements when selecting gloves for specific hazards.
